Throw Pillows

The right pillows transform the couch into a place that you can relax and unwind. They add warmth and coziness to your living space while adding patterns and colors. You can pick from a wide range of styles that range from basic solid-colored throw pillows to intricately embroidered or printed throw pillow covers. These styles are sure to reflect your style and complement the decor of your home. These decorative accents are an easy method to alter the look of any space and make your sofa feel as if it's yours.

When choosing pillows for your sofa take into consideration the dimensions and shape. A compact L-shaped sofa may only have room for three pillows. However, larger U-shaped sofas can be able to accommodate up to six. After you've decided how many pillows you need, start by selecting a pair of matching square ones. These are the most versatile and suitable for couches of all types. You can also add lumbar pillows or other cushion types to provide additional support and a unique design feature.

Next, decide on some accent pillows with patterns to complete your collection. It is essential to choose patterns that vary in terms of size since too many repetitions can make a sofa appear unorganized. For instance, you could choose a large floral print for one of your pillows for accents and a small print for another. You can also add a solid or a textured one to balance out the look.

Pillow shapes are just as important as their size, because the shape of a pillow can impact the way your other throw pillows look on your sofa. For instance an elongated or rounded pillow with a flange provides an older-fashioned look, while a bolster pillow features an enveloping design that gives a modern minimalist design. A tufted pillow has an elevated stitched surface, while a welted or corded pillow features a decorative strip of fabric that is sewn around a knife edge, offering an elegant and classic look.

Coffee Table

A coffee table is low table that is placed on top of a couch or sectional to store snacks, drinks and other items. The size of the coffee table should be in proportion to the size of your sectional or couch to prevent it from looking out of balance. To create a harmonious appearance the design and style of the table should be matched to your couch and furniture.

When selecting a coffee table to complement your u-shaped sectional, you need to be aware of a few aspects, such as height and shape. The standard tables are 18" tall, however you can select one that is taller or lower, depending on your needs. Just be sure the table is not too close to your sofa because it could block your view of the TV and prevent you from seated comfortably in your chair.

If your u-shaped sectional features the chaise on one side, opt for a rectangular or a round table to allow everyone to access the table surface. This will also help reduce the length of each side of your sectional. You can choose any table style however, you must select one that is a bit deeper to accommodate the chaises.

Rug

A rug placed under a sectional with a U-shape can instantly define the space. This is especially important if the room is large and does not have clear boundaries for the seating area. You can select an area rug that is slightly smaller than your sofa to anchor it, or a larger one to visually increase the space.

In general, a rug should be placed in a way that the front legs of the couch rest on it. This is a common placement for many living spaces and helps keep the carpet and furniture unifying. While some variations are acceptable when a sectional is made up of several sections and one leg extends further beneath the sofa than the other, it is recommended to choose a large rug that will accommodate each of them, so that the overall appearance is well-balanced.

For a sleeker aesthetic, you can also opt to place the rug in front of the sofa and take the legs completely off of it. This will help to create an edgier look and is particularly effective in small living rooms where a sectional will typically crowd the room.

sectionals u shaped  are available in a variety of sizes and shapes, so it is important to pick one that is compatible with your u-shaped sofa. In the majority of cases the rectangular or square rug will be a good fit for an ordinary sectional. However, if your sectional is rounded, it may require a more unique shape to complement it.

A curved rug can be an interesting element to your living space while maintaining a balance with the sofa and creating a unified style. It is best to align the rug with the longest side your sectional. This will allow the shorter sides of the rug to overlap a little or much depending on your preferences.

Throw Blanket

Throw blankets transforms couches into welcoming, cozy places to relax. They provide a warm layer of warmth and visual interest that can enhance the appearance, pattern and color of your furniture. Keep a few decorative throws blankets in your home so that you and your family members can comfortably curl up on the sofa during winter cold nights. This also helps you to make the most of your living space, transforming it into a tranquil space where you can relax and spend time with your family and friends.


When selecting a throw be sure to consider its size and material. Larger throws are best suited to sectional sofas, while smaller ones work well on individual cushions. Select a synthetic blanket that is easy to clean and comfortable to breathe. These include faux fur, fleece, and sherpa. Natural materials such as linen, wool, and cotton are more breathable, comfortable and more durable than synthetics. However, they might need extra care to maintain the texture.

To prevent a throw-blanket from slipping off of your couch, Kropovinsky recommends using blanket clips or folding it neatly and stacking it between the cushions on the sofa. You can also place it in a basket that is decorative near the couch. Baskets that are decorated can be used as accent pieces to improve the appearance of a room.

You can also place the blanket on the back of a sofa. The asymmetrical design adds visual interest and highlights the design of the blanket. To create a more elegant appearance put the blanket on a tie with a belt or ribbon around its middle and place it on top of one of the sofa arms.
